French Doors and Windows: An Elegant Addition to Any Home
French windows and doors have actually long been commemorated for their visual appeal and flexible functionality. With extensive glass panels that allow natural light and offer unblocked views, these architectural functions serve a dual function: improving the beauty of a home while promoting an inviting environment. This article explores the different attributes of French doors and windows, their historic significance, benefits and disadvantages, style choices, installation considerations, and maintenance suggestions.
The Charm of French Doors and Windows
Historical Background
Coming from the 17th century during the Renaissance duration, French doors were created to emphasize light and natural vistas. Typically utilized as access to verandas, gardens, and outdoor patios, they have actually considering that developed to become popular architectural components across the world. French windows share a comparable history, frequently serving the same function of linking indoor spaces with the exterior.

Characteristics of French Doors
French doors are known for their special style features:
- Double Panels: Typically made up of two hinged doors that swing open, using an unblocked opening.
- Glass Construction: Glass panes dominate the surfaces, typically framed by wood or metal, supplying adequate light and heat.
- Versatile Operation: They can either swing available to the interior or exterior, depending upon the design.
- Variety of Styles: French doors can be found in numerous designs, consisting of traditional, contemporary, and French home designs.

Advantages of French Doors and Windows
Incorporating French windows and doors into a home comes with numerous advantages:
- Natural Light Exposure: Their expansive glass surfaces enable more daylight, creating an enjoyable and resilient energy in the home.
- Improved Aesthetics: French doors and windows contribute to a sophisticated appearance, elevating the overall visual appeal of space.
- Outdoor Connectivity: They effortlessly link the interior of a home with its outdoor area, promoting a more open and airy feel.
- Increased Property Value: Elegant architectural functions can improve the market value of a home.
- Flexibility: They can be used in various settings, consisting of dining locations, living spaces, and even as entry points to gardens.
Drawbacks of French Doors and Windows
While there are many advantages, it is crucial to think about the prospective drawbacks:
- Space Requirements: Swinging doors need adequate area, which may not appropriate for smaller sized homes.
- Upkeep: The comprehensive glass surfaces necessitate regular cleansing and maintenance to prevent gunk and enhance exposure.
- Energy Efficiency: Depending on the product and building and construction quality, they might not always supply optimum insulation, possibly resulting in increased energy costs.
- Security Concerns: Glass doors and windows can be more susceptible to break-ins if not enhanced with appropriate security functions.
Style Options for French Doors and Windows
When picking French doors and windows, house owners have a variety of design options available:
- Material Choices: Common products consist of wood, fiberglass, aluminum, and vinyl, each offering various visual and functional qualities.
- Glass Types: Options range from clear to frosted, tempered, or double-glazed, varying based on privacy requirements and energy performance standards.
- Grille Patterns: Grilles can include an ornamental touch; house owners can select from numerous styles, such as colonial, prairie, or modern.
- Colors and Finishes: Custom paint colors and finishes can complement existing decoration, whether a vibrant declaration or a subtle color.
Type | Benefits | Downsides |
---|---|---|
Wood | Visually pleasing, flexible | Needs maintenance, may warp |
Fiberglass | Exceptional insulation, low upkeep | More pricey than wood |
Aluminum | Durable, weather-resistant | Poor insulation, can feel cold |
Vinyl | Low upkeep, energy-efficient | Limited color choices |
Installation Considerations
When deciding for French windows and doors, it is necessary to think about the following setup aspects:
- Professional Help: Hiring skilled specialists can make sure correct setup and minimize issues connected to leaks and drafts.
- Structural Changes: Installing French doors may require structural adjustments, particularly for walls that do not at first accommodate such openings.
- Building regulations: Homeowners should check local structure guidelines and get required authorizations before making renovations.
- Material Selection: Choosing the ideal materials will considerably impact the durability and performance of the setup.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What is the difference in between French doors and patio area doors?
French doors usually feature glass panels with a more standard style, offering a sophisticated appearance, while patio area doors normally describe sliding glass doors that run horizontally.
2. Are French doors energy-efficient?
French doors can be energy-efficient if they are made of high-quality materials with appropriate insulation. Double-glazed options offer better temperature level policy.
3. Can I install French doors myself?
Although DIY setup is possible, it is typically suggested to employ specialists due to the intricacies included, consisting of structural adjustments and guaranteeing appropriate sealing.
4. Do French doors improve home value?
Yes, French doors and windows can boost the looks and functionality of a home, possibly increasing its market price.

5. What are the very best materials for French doors?
The very best materials depend upon specific preferences and objectives. Wood is aesthetically pleasing, fiberglass supplies exceptional insulation, aluminum is resilient and low-maintenance, while vinyl is energy-efficient.
